As a congratulations to my self for eating mostly healthy and exercising all week I picked up a tin of these at $10.99 – which is kind of ridiculous.

I heated the tin up, after opening, on top of the toaster to melt the butter.

This was my first exploration into butter packed sardines. All I can say is wow! These are absolutely phenomenal. 4 large sardines packed in the can. Nice texture, mild salty buttery taste. 9.997/10. I would do again, and again, and again but not at that price – these will have to be an occasional item.
